Hulkenberg only driver to skip Vettel's tree project

Nov.13 Only one of the 20 Formula 1 drivers took part in his latest environmental initiative in Brazil – with only Nico Hulkenberg opting out. The four-time world champion returned to the Sao Paulo paddock last weekend to promote rainforest protection, setting up a stand where drivers, team bosses and guests were invited to draw a tree as part of his awareness campaign. According to Auto Motor und Sport, everyone supported the idea – except fellow German Hulkenberg. The Sauber driver, who at 38 is also the same age as his retired countryman, personally informed Vettel that he would not take part, citing focus and routine during an intense Grand Prix weekend.
